Hoosier heroes to perform national anthem at championship game of Men’s Final Four

Back to All News

INDIANAPOLIS – Indiana front-line heroes will perform the national anthem tonight before the Division I Men’s Basketball Championship final at Lucas Oil Stadium.

The singers represent front-line and essential workers in six different career fields and were identified by their organizations to take part in the performance.

The following singers will perform Monday:
• Leah Crane, Riley Hospital for Children social worker.
• Ben Hilgert, U.S. Army field band sergeant first class.
• Domonique Wickware-Kelly, Riverside High School student technology and choir teacher.
• Shaina Moore, Indianapolis Metropolitan Police Department officer.
• Aaron Thomas, Indianapolis Fire Department captain.
• Eric Yancy, Indiana University Health pediatrician.

The performance will begin at about 9 p.m. Eastern time before the tipoff of the Baylor-Gonzaga national championship game.

About Indiana Sports Corp
Founded in 1979 as the nation’s first sports commission, Indiana Sports Corp is a not-for-profit organization focused on bringing premier sporting events to Indiana to drive economic vitality, facilitate a vibrant community with civic pride and garner positive media attention.
